Fun Fishing Day with Denver Parks and Rec – Overland Pond

Overland Pond 955 W Florida Ave, Denver, CO, United States

From the organizer: Fun Fishing Days are FREE and open to the public Fishing education programs will be presented at 8AM and 11AM at all Fun Fishing days. Participants will learn about fish, environmental stewardship, fishing ethics, angling skills, and safety. All event participants are encouraged to attend this informative program! Hay Bales and Tall Tales – Free Pioneer Storytime & Craft

Four Mile Historic Park 715 S. Forest Street, Denver, CO, United States

This month's free pioneer story time at Four Mile Historic Park will feature Fooling Ewe by Mike Demers, a tale about a mischievous young sheep. A paper pumpkin craft will follow the tale. All ages are welcome. FREE ADMISSION. Note: Patrons will be admitted no sooner than 15 minutes prior to the program. More details: http://www.fourmilepark.org/index.php?/events
